Carol Shields Books in Order
Carol Shields is a celebrated American-born Canadian author, widely recognized for her accomplished writing career. She has achieved immense success with her notable novel, <i>The Stone Diaries</i>, published in 1993, which garnered her the prestigious Pulitzer Prize for Fiction and the Governor General's Award. Shields' literary prowess is also evident in her novel <i>Swann</i>, a winner of the esteemed Arthur Ellis Award for Best Novel in 1988. Throughout her career, Shields has consistently pushed the boundaries of literary excellence, leaving an indelible mark on the world of contemporary fiction. Her work continues to inspire and captivate readers, solidifying her position as one of Canada's most distinguished authors.
